mitmproxy/io/db.py Normal file
View File

@ -0,0 +1,40 @@
import sqlite3
import os
from mitmproxy.io import protobuf
class DBHandler:
"""
This class is wrapping up connection to SQLITE DB.
"""
def __init__(self, db_path, mode='load'):
if mode == 'write':
if os.path.isfile(db_path):
os.remove(db_path)
self.db_path = db_path
self._con = sqlite3.connect(self.db_path)
self._c = self._con.cursor()
self._create_db()
def _create_db(self):
with self._con:
self._con.execute('CREATE TABLE IF NOT EXISTS FLOWS('
'id INTEGER PRIMARY KEY,'
'pbuf_blob BLOB)')
def store(self, flows):
blobs = []
for flow in flows:
blobs.append((protobuf.dumps(flow),))
with self._con:
self._con.executemany('INSERT INTO FLOWS (pbuf_blob) values (?)', blobs)
def load(self):
flows = []
self._c.execute('SELECT pbuf_blob FROM FLOWS')
for row in self._c.fetchall():
flows.append((protobuf.loads(row[0])))
return flows

mitmproxy/io/protobuf.py Normal file
View File

@ -0,0 +1,198 @@
import typing
from mitmproxy import flow
from mitmproxy import exceptions
from mitmproxy.http import HTTPFlow, HTTPResponse, HTTPRequest
from mitmproxy.certs import Cert
from mitmproxy.connections import ClientConnection, ServerConnection
from mitmproxy.io.proto import http_pb2
def _move_attrs(s_obj, d_obj, attrs):
for attr in attrs:
if not isinstance(d_obj, dict):
if hasattr(s_obj, attr) and getattr(s_obj, attr) is not None:
setattr(d_obj, attr, getattr(s_obj, attr))
else:
if hasattr(s_obj, attr) and getattr(s_obj, attr) is not None:
# ugly fix to set None in empty str or bytes fields
if getattr(s_obj, attr) == "" or getattr(s_obj, attr) == b"":
d_obj[attr] = None
else:
d_obj[attr] = getattr(s_obj, attr)
def _dump_http_response(res: HTTPResponse) -> http_pb2.HTTPResponse:
pres = http_pb2.HTTPResponse()
_move_attrs(res, pres, ['http_version', 'status_code', 'reason',
'content', 'timestamp_start', 'timestamp_end', 'is_replay'])
if res.headers:
for h in res.headers.fields:
header = pres.headers.add()
header.name = h[0]
header.value = h[1]
return pres
def _dump_http_request(req: HTTPRequest) -> http_pb2.HTTPRequest:
preq = http_pb2.HTTPRequest()
_move_attrs(req, preq, ['first_line_format', 'method', 'scheme', 'host', 'port', 'path', 'http_version', 'content',
'timestamp_start', 'timestamp_end', 'is_replay'])
if req.headers:
for h in req.headers.fields:
header = preq.headers.add()
header.name = h[0]
header.value = h[1]
return preq
def _dump_http_client_conn(cc: ClientConnection) -> http_pb2.ClientConnection:
pcc = http_pb2.ClientConnection()
_move_attrs(cc, pcc, ['id', 'tls_established', 'timestamp_start', 'timestamp_tls_setup', 'timestamp_end', 'sni',
'cipher_name', 'alpn_proto_negotiated', 'tls_version'])
for cert in ['clientcert', 'mitmcert']:
if hasattr(cc, cert) and getattr(cc, cert) is not None:
setattr(pcc, cert, getattr(cc, cert).to_pem())
if cc.tls_extensions:
for extension in cc.tls_extensions:
ext = pcc.tls_extensions.add()
ext.int = extension[0]
ext.bytes = extension[1]
if cc.address:
pcc.address.host = cc.address[0]
pcc.address.port = cc.address[1]
return pcc
def _dump_http_server_conn(sc: ServerConnection) -> http_pb2.ServerConnection:
psc = http_pb2.ServerConnection()
_move_attrs(sc, psc, ['id', 'tls_established', 'sni', 'alpn_proto_negotiated', 'tls_version',
'timestamp_start', 'timestamp_tcp_setup', 'timestamp_tls_setup', 'timestamp_end'])
for addr in ['address', 'ip_address', 'source_address']:
if hasattr(sc, addr) and getattr(sc, addr) is not None:
getattr(psc, addr).host = getattr(sc, addr)[0]
getattr(psc, addr).port = getattr(sc, addr)[1]
if sc.cert:
psc.cert = sc.cert.to_pem()
if sc.via:
psc.via.MergeFrom(_dump_http_server_conn(sc.via))
return psc
def _dump_http_error(e: flow.Error) -> http_pb2.HTTPError:
pe = http_pb2.HTTPError()
for attr in ['msg', 'timestamp']:
if hasattr(e, attr) and getattr(e, attr) is not None:
setattr(pe, attr, getattr(e, attr))
return pe
def dump_http(f: flow.Flow) -> http_pb2.HTTPFlow:
pf = http_pb2.HTTPFlow()
for p in ['request', 'response', 'client_conn', 'server_conn', 'error']:
if hasattr(f, p) and getattr(f, p):
getattr(pf, p).MergeFrom(eval(f"_dump_http_{p}")(getattr(f, p)))
_move_attrs(f, pf, ['intercepted', 'marked', 'mode', 'id'])
return pf
def dumps(f: flow.Flow) -> bytes:
if f.type != "http":
raise exceptions.TypeError("Flow types different than HTTP not supported yet!")
else:
p = dump_http(f)
return p.SerializeToString()
def _load_http_request(o: http_pb2.HTTPRequest) -> HTTPRequest:
d: dict = {}
_move_attrs(o, d, ['first_line_format', 'method', 'scheme', 'host', 'port', 'path', 'http_version', 'content',
'timestamp_start', 'timestamp_end', 'is_replay'])
if d['content'] is None:
d['content'] = b""
d["headers"] = []
for header in o.headers:
d["headers"].append((bytes(header.name, "utf-8"), bytes(header.value, "utf-8")))
return HTTPRequest(**d)
def _load_http_response(o: http_pb2.HTTPResponse) -> HTTPResponse:
d: dict = {}
_move_attrs(o, d, ['http_version', 'status_code', 'reason',
'content', 'timestamp_start', 'timestamp_end', 'is_replay'])
if d['content'] is None:
d['content'] = b""
d["headers"] = []
for header in o.headers:
d["headers"].append((bytes(header.name, "utf-8"), bytes(header.value, "utf-8")))
return HTTPResponse(**d)
def _load_http_client_conn(o: http_pb2.ClientConnection) -> ClientConnection:
d: dict = {}
_move_attrs(o, d, ['id', 'tls_established', 'sni', 'cipher_name', 'alpn_proto_negotiated', 'tls_version',
'timestamp_start', 'timestamp_tcp_setup', 'timestamp_tls_setup', 'timestamp_end'])
for cert in ['clientcert', 'mitmcert']:
if hasattr(o, cert) and getattr(o, cert):
d[cert] = Cert.from_pem(getattr(o, cert))
if o.tls_extensions:
d['tls_extensions'] = []
for extension in o.tls_extensions:
d['tls_extensions'].append((extension.int, extension.bytes))
if o.address:
d['address'] = (o.address.host, o.address.port)
cc = ClientConnection(None, tuple(), None)
for k, v in d.items():
setattr(cc, k, v)
return cc
def _load_http_server_conn(o: http_pb2.ServerConnection) -> ServerConnection:
d: dict = {}
_move_attrs(o, d, ['id', 'tls_established', 'sni', 'alpn_proto_negotiated', 'tls_version',
'timestamp_start', 'timestamp_tcp_setup', 'timestamp_tls_setup', 'timestamp_end'])
for addr in ['address', 'ip_address', 'source_address']:
if hasattr(o, addr):
d[addr] = (getattr(o, addr).host, getattr(o, addr).port)
if o.cert:
c = Cert.from_pem(o.cert)
d['cert'] = c
if o.HasField('via'):
d['via'] = _load_http_server_conn(o.via)
sc = ServerConnection(tuple())
for k, v in d.items():
setattr(sc, k, v)
return sc
def _load_http_error(o: http_pb2.HTTPError) -> typing.Optional[flow.Error]:
d = {}
for m in ['msg', 'timestamp']:
if hasattr(o, m) and getattr(o, m):
d[m] = getattr(o, m)
return None if not d else flow.Error(**d)
def load_http(hf: http_pb2.HTTPFlow) -> HTTPFlow:
parts = {}
for p in ['request', 'response', 'client_conn', 'server_conn', 'error']:
if hf.HasField(p):
parts[p] = eval(f"_load_http_{p}")(getattr(hf, p))
else:
parts[p] = None
_move_attrs(hf, parts, ['intercepted', 'marked', 'mode', 'id'])
f = HTTPFlow(ClientConnection(None, tuple(), None), ServerConnection(tuple()))
for k, v in parts.items():
setattr(f, k, v)
return f
def loads(b: bytes, typ="http") -> flow.Flow:
if typ != 'http':
raise exceptions.TypeError("Flow types different than HTTP not supported yet!")
else:
p = http_pb2.HTTPFlow()
p.ParseFromString(b)
return load_http(p)
